Micro injection moulder

Designed for the manufacture of miniature components, a new concept injection moulding machine that is based on the first-in, first-out principle includes a needle in the screw. This ensures that even heat-sensitive materials will not be damaged by long dwell times. The needle in the screw also eliminates problems associated with bypasses and dead corners that are common in preplasticizing units with downstream plunger injection. The Boy 12A micro permits accurate metering of very small shot weights and includes a CCD camera to monitor that all cavities are properly filled and that all parts have been ejected. Dr. Boy GmbH, Neustadt/Fernthal, Germany.
Fluid dispenser

Solvents, cyanoacrylates, UV-cure adhesives, and other thin assembly fluids can be deposited in precise, consistent quantities using a dispenser fitted with a microprocessor-based timer. The compact system combines the accuracy of timed-pulse dispensing with components specifically designed for use with low-viscosity fluids. The fluid is contained in a handheld barrel fitted with a piston that prevents suck-back and seals off fumes. An adjustable vacuum control prevents drips and beading on the dispense tip. The dispense time and deposit size can be set by means of a foot pedal and stored in memory. An assortment of barrel sizes and tips are available to meet all applications. Dosage 2000, Bougival, France.
Catheter support beading

Custom-formulated support beading prevents the collection of waste material within catheters during processing. Catheter collapse or movement during hole drilling is also avoided. Use of the beading ensures consistent flash-free holes in catheters and eliminates the introduction of plug debris into the inner lumen. Consistent sizing and validated concentricity protects the catheter from unwanted movement during drilling or punching. The company stocks an inventory of support beading that will accommodate most sizes of catheters. FBK Medical Tubing Inc., Birmingham, AL, USA.

Medical imaging capture system

A colour video and image system captures real-time uncompressed images for use in ultrasound devices, process automation, and remote diagnostics. Designed for system integrators and OEMs, the AZV30 enables image storage as well as data retrieval, analysis, and measurement. The capture board hardware and the software development kit can be supplied individually or bundled together; to reduce integration costs, an OEM board is also available. The capture board features both S-video and composite inputs and is compatible with existing and emerging graphics card technologies. A hardware video scaler and colour-space converter enable digitization into the widest available formats. Azure Ltd., Dorchester, Dorset, UK.

Hydrophilic coating

Water-repellent surfaces are rendered completely wettable when treated with a hydrophilic coating. The ionic character of Hydrolast, which bonds to hydrophobic materials such as polyolefins, can be rendered either anionic or cationic. This enables the surface to immobilize proteins and other biomolecules. The coating can be applied to both porous and nonporous materials used in diagnostic and related applications where specialized wettable surfaces are desirable. The ISO 9001certified company offers several proprietary coating and surface modification technologies on a contract or technology-transfer basis. Advanced Surface Technology Inc., Billerica, MA, USA.
Precision metering pump

A positive displacement metering pump is designed for precision dispensing of chemicals and reagents, slurries, adhesives, polymers, and gasses. The Travcyl pump combines a piston pump with a syringe pump, employing alternating piston heads attached to a travelling cylinder to draw and expel liquid from openings within sliding ceramic port plates. Inert welded parts, short fluid paths, and reversible flow for flushing and sterilizing make the pump suitable for various sanitary or corrosive uses. Because there is no clearance between the sliding surfaces of the pumping elements, the fluid is not squeezed between the parts, creating an environment suitable for no-shear applications. The standard model employs two or four channels connected in parallel beneath a manifold. Encynova International Inc., Broomfield, CO, USA.
Brushless dc motors

A line of 43-mm brushless dc motors features torque constants that range from 3.5 to 17.7 N-cm/A and power output ratings from 22 to 115 W. The high torque-to-inertia ratio allows for rapid start-and-stop capability. Hall effect devices and rare earth magnets are used for controllable electronic commutation, thereby minimizing torque ripple, cogging, and demagnetization. The motors are available in 4386-mm footprints, with stack sizes ranging from 6.4 to 50.8 mm in 6.4-mm increments. The 8-pole, 12-slot, 3-phase motors can be configured for 12-, 24, or 36-V inputs. They are suited for use in medical equipment where precise rotary motion is desirable. Ametek GmbH, Korntal-Munchingen, Germany.
Continuous tubing extruders

Extruders that are suited for the continuous production of complex corrugated medical tubing can process a variety of resins including polyamides, polyethylenes, and polypropylenes. The EC series of extruders shape the tubing in diameters ranging from 4 to 55 mm by means of revolving dies that travel with the extrusion. A range of styles can be produced, from conventional straight tubing to accordion-pleated and complex shapes such as oval and rectangular cross sections. Large incremental changes in diameter can be accommodated on the same tube, enabling the concurrent production of connectors and adapters and eliminating the need for costly secondary operations. Speed, extrusion rate, and production parameters are controlled by an onboard computer. Corelco, Manziat, France.

Electrodes

Designed for the acquisition of ECG, EEG, EMG, and EOG signals, reusable biopotential skin electrodes are produced in small dimensions. The 1.0-mm-thick sensor element is made from a silversilver chloride material to minimize noise and dc offset and to enhance durability. The electrodes are compatible with all biosignal amplifiers and monitors. In Vivo Metric, Healdsburg, CA, USA.

Infrared devices

A line of discrete, photoelectronic IR devices are suited for use in proximity switches, position detectors, motion detectors, optical mark readers, and medical diagnostics. The products include an emitter, photodiode sensor, pin photodiode, and reflective sensor. The near-infrared emitter, housed in a 1206 package, produces an output of 1.2 mW/sr at 50 mA and features a ±70° emission angle. The photodiode sensor, which also comes in a 1206 package, offers a spectral sensitivity range of 4501100 nm. The pin photodiode is available in a 1210 package, has a sensing angle of ±80°, and offers a power dissipation of 100 mW. The reflector sensor includes both a near-infrared LED chip and a photodiode sensor in one package. The components are supplied on 8-m tape in 2000-unit reels for use with automated equipment. First Components GmbH, Sauerlach, Germany.

Plug-in spectrometer

A miniature fibre-optic spectrometer that is mounted on a 1-MHz ISA-bus analogue-to-digital conversion card installs directly into a PC, providing a complete spectrometry system without taking up any benchtop space. Incorporating a 2048-element CCD linear array detector, the unit covers the 2001100-nm range. Up to seven slave channels can be accommodated to expand the wavelength range or to support multisampling or reference monitoring. Sample time can range from 3 milliseconds to 60 seconds for a complete spectrum. Applications include blood-gas analysis and pH measurements; it can also be used as a colour sensor in quality control operations. Ocean Optics Europe, Eerbeek, Netherlands.

Soft medical plastic

A medical-grade thermoplastic elastomer has a Shore A hardness of 3, and provides elongation values up to 1100%. The material exhibits a smooth, dry-to-the-touch surface, and costs less than latex rubber. It provides greater optical transparency than latex while eliminating the potential for allergic reactions. With a pleasant texture, conformability to patient contours, and high fluid-barrier properties, the material is suited to a variety of medical applications. It is currently being evaluated in injection moulded and extruded applications, where it can be formed into thin films that do not whiten when stretched. The company also produces a wide range of medical compounds based on polyvinyl chloride and thermoplastic elastomer. Teknor Apex, Plastics Div., Pawtucket, RI, USA.

Pressure transducers

Small pressure transducers with a capsule design can tolerate exposure to a variety of corrosive media without leaking silicon oil. Housed within a brazed assembly of 300-series stainless steel, BX transducers are suited for medical and other applications with stringent sanitary requirements. The transducers, which provide an output of 50 mV at 4 mA excitation, can run on battery power. Accurate and stable readings are generated from rated pressure down to vacuum pressures. Standard BX models measure pressures from 15 to 100 psi and can withstand temperatures ranging from 40° to 100°C. Data Instruments, Acton, MA, USA.

Planar sensor chips

A flow cell relies on sensor chipsplanar structures coated with thin layers of electrodesto perform electrochemical analysis. Unlike gold or platinum electrodes that require frequent cleaning, the sensor chips are simply exchanged after use. Easily inserted into the flow cell, sensor chips are operational as soon as the cell is closed. Advantages of the sensors with integrated electrodes compared with standard solid electrodes include faster time to baseline and access to new fields of analyses by virtue of their selectivity and sensitivity. Trace Biotech AG, Braunschweig, Germany.

Radiopaque coatings
Microfused radiopaque coatings are applied as markers to guidewires, stents, catheters, and other medical devices to increase visibility under fluoroscopy. The use of Microfusion, a proprietary coating process, results in a well adhered and extremely dense coating that provides high contrast and sharp edges when viewed on film or fluoroscope. The biocompatible coating materials absorb the entire spectrum emitted by an x-ray source, eliminating the need for electroplated, crimped, swaged, or glued metal bands. Implant Sciences Corp., Wakefield, MA, USA.
Biosensors

Reusable, one-way biosensors are developed to enable the detection of a variety of analytes, including glucose, sucrose, lactate, alcohol, hydrogen peroxide, and glutamate. The biosensors can be used in combination with a multianalyte handheld, pocket-sized device. One-step calibration of the reusable sensors facilitates reliable measurement. The analytical procedure is completely controlled by the device. Up to 50 measurement values can be automatically stored in memory. The measurement cycle, which includes rinsing, lasts 23 minutes. Approximately 5 µl of sample is required for the detection of analytes. SensLab GmbH, Leipzig, Germany.
